When you call to discuss your coverage, a few key pieces of information determine your monthly premium. Insurance providers weigh your age, your home zip code, and your current health status to assess overall risk. Your choice of deductible and the specific coverage limits you select also change how much you pay each month. Choosing a higher deductible often lowers your monthly bill, while lower deductibles mean you pay more upfront but have less out-of-pocket expense if a claim happens. Supplemental health insurance in Thousand Oaks provides extra coverage for specific needs, like critical illness or accidents. It doesn't replace your primary health insurance but can help pay for costs your main plan doesn't cover. Licensed pros can explain how these policies work alongside your existing coverage.
